Splint Armor (Heavy)
Splint armor is made of narrow vertical strips of metal riveted to a backing of leather, worn over cloth padding.
Stats:
Don/doff time: 10 minutes to don, 5 minutes to doff.
STR penalty: If you wear splint without meeting the STR 15 requirement, your speed is reduced by 10 feet.
Assessment: Splint is the second-best heavy armor, providing AC 17 at a fraction of plate's cost. For many campaigns, splint is the practical endgame armor because plate (1,500 gp) may not be affordable until higher levels. The STR 15 requirement is more demanding than chain mail's STR 13, typically requiring at least one ASI investment in Strength or a race with +2 STR.
Budget choice: At 200 gp, splint offers excellent value. The jump from AC 17 (splint) to AC 18 (plate) costs 1,300 gp for a single point of AC — making splint the cost-effective choice.
